What Happened on March 18?
The Bay County Sheriff’s Office in Florida announced that Joseph Duggar had been taken into custody on charges of lewd and lascivious behavior involving a victim under the age of 12. In addition, prosecutors allege that he engaged in lewd and lascivious conduct with a victim aged 18 or older. The arrest followed an investigation that began after a 9‑year‑old girl reported that she had been molested by a man who identified himself as Joseph Duggar. The authorities seized evidence and secured a warrant that led to the arrest.
Joseph was immediately transported to the Washington County Correctional Facility in Arkansas, where he has been held since the arrest. According to a call log obtained by Page Six, the former reality‑TV star has only spoken to two people while in custody, and his only visitor has been his attorney. No family members have been allowed to visit him, a restriction that has left the Duggar family in a state of distress.

Legal Fallout for Kendra Caldwell
The legal crisis did not stop with Joseph’s arrest. On March 20, Kendra Caldwell was arrested in Arkansas on four counts of second‑degree endangering the welfare of a minor and four counts of second‑degree false imprisonment. The charges suggest that she may have been involved in the alleged abuse or that she failed to protect the child from harm. The exact nature of her alleged involvement remains unclear, but the indictment has added another layer of complexity to the case.
Both Joseph and Kendra are currently held in separate facilities and are awaiting further court proceedings. Their attorneys have requested more time to prepare their defenses, citing the need for a thorough review of the evidence and the testimonies of the alleged victim.
